Nismo GT-R Club Sports Package


While Nismo have appeared to be taking a back seat when all the major aftermarket tuning workshops have been working overtime to deliver performance boosting products for the new R35 GT-R, the release of a new 'Club Sports Package' by Nissan's in-house tuner proves they haven't been as slack as we first thought.

The package which includes race-spec suspension (Bilstein Damp Tronic adjustable shock absorbers and stiffer spring rates), new tyre and wheel combo, lightweight exhaust system, and Nismo and Recaro co-branded bucket seats appears to target the GT-R's achilles heel - its weight - while also further improving the vehicle's already stunning handling dynamics.

Nismo GT-R bucket seats


Here's a breakdown of the weight-saving benefits of this Nismo package:

- Lightweight Ray's Engineering 20-inch forged aluminium wheels - 6kg (total)
- Leather wrapped carbon-fibre bucket seats - approx. 6kg (each)
- Titanium exhaust system - 5kg

It's all good. Except the mind-numbing price. ¥5,460,000 or the Aussie equivalent of around $55,000. No, that isn't a typo. Should you order the entire package, that is the amount of money it will set you back.

We'll take the 'standard' GT-R, thanks!
